Navigating With Ease: The Importance Of Wayfinding Signs

Whether you are in a bustling airport, a sprawling hospital complex, or a large university campus, finding your way around can be a daunting task. This is where wayfinding signs come into play, providing essential guidance and direction to navigate unfamiliar spaces with ease. These signs are more than just markers on a wall – they are critical tools in helping people reach their destinations efficiently and effortlessly.

wayfinding signs are essential for creating a positive user experience, ensuring that visitors have a seamless and stress-free journey from point A to point B. Without clear signage, individuals may become disoriented, frustrated, and even lost in complex environments. This can lead to delays, missed appointments, and an overall negative impression of the location. In contrast, well-designed wayfinding signs can enhance the overall experience for visitors, making them feel more comfortable, confident, and in control of their surroundings.

One of the key functions of wayfinding signs is to provide clear and concise information about a location. This includes directional cues, such as arrows and symbols, to indicate the correct path to follow. wayfinding signs may also contain maps, floor plans, and landmarks to help orient visitors and give them a sense of their surroundings. In addition, these signs often include information about points of interest, amenities, and facilities available in the area. By providing this valuable information, wayfinding signs help people make informed decisions and navigate with confidence.

In addition to helping individuals find their way, wayfinding signs also play a crucial role in promoting safety and security in public spaces. In emergency situations, such as fires, natural disasters, or terrorist attacks, clear signage can be a lifeline for evacuating occupants quickly and safely. wayfinding signs can guide people to emergency exits, evacuation routes, and assembly points, helping to prevent panic and confusion during critical moments. By incorporating safety information into wayfinding signs, organizations demonstrate their commitment to the well-being of their visitors and employees.

Another important aspect of wayfinding signs is their ability to enhance the visual appeal of a space. Well-designed signage can serve as a form of environmental graphic design, adding color, style, and personality to an otherwise mundane environment. By using creative typography, branding elements, and interactive features, wayfinding signs can create a memorable and engaging experience for visitors. In this way, signs can become an integral part of the overall design scheme, contributing to the aesthetic appeal and functionality of a space.

In recent years, technology has played an increasingly important role in wayfinding signage. Digital displays, interactive maps, and mobile apps are revolutionizing how people navigate complex environments. These advanced technologies offer real-time updates, personalized directions, and multimedia content to enhance the user experience. Digital wayfinding signs can also be customized for specific user needs, such as language preferences, accessibility requirements, and points of interest. By combining traditional signage with cutting-edge technology, organizations can provide a seamless and intuitive wayfinding experience for all visitors.

Despite the numerous benefits of wayfinding signs, their design and implementation can pose challenges for organizations. Creating effective signage requires careful planning, collaboration, and expertise to ensure that it meets the needs of diverse users. Factors such as visibility, legibility, consistency, and wayfinding hierarchy must be taken into account to optimize the effectiveness of signs. In addition, ongoing maintenance and evaluation are essential to keep signage up-to-date, relevant, and user-friendly over time.
